Output 61b58327024bd60b447481ca58524eeb45525cf23c6acad9b1df52ae9dd54271:0

value
2090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dec9d76f8133c0ef7df26f6e09ea9a6ede79222 OP_EQUAL
address
37LSbYtG5e3bfqbbxuDnDR1Zn5mPYNZu7f
transaction
61b58327024bd60b447481ca58524eeb45525cf23c6acad9b1df52ae9dd54271
spent
true